Aby korzystać z OpenXR na MacBook Pro z układem M4, musisz rozważyć kilka wymagań sprzętowych i oprogramowania. Oto szczegółowy przegląd:
Wymagania sprzętowe
1. CPU: MacBook Pro M4 jest wyposażony w 10-rdzeniowy procesor, zawierający 4 rdzenie wydajności i 6 rdzeni wydajności. Powinno to być wystarczające do większości aplikacji OpenXR, ponieważ zazwyczaj wymagają one solidnego procesora do obsługi złożonych obliczeń i wykonywania zadań.
2. GPU: Chip M4 zawiera 10-rdzeniowy procesor graficzny, który obsługuje śledzenie promieniowania. Chociaż ten procesor graficzny jest potężny do ogólnych zadań obliczeniowych, może nie spełniać wysokiej klasy wymagań graficznych niektórych aplikacji OpenXR, które często wymagają silniejszego GPU w celu uzyskania sprawnej wydajności.
3. Pamięć i przepustowość: układ M4 oferuje przepustowość pamięci 120 GB/s, co jest odpowiednie dla większości aplikacji, ale może ograniczać się do bardzo wymagających doświadczeń OpenXR, które wymagają wysokich prędkości transferu danych.
4. Wyświetlacz: MacBook Pro ma płynną wyświetlacz siatkówki o wysokim kontrastu i jasności, odpowiedni do wciągania. Jednak aplikacje OpenXR mogą wymagać dodatkowego sprzętu dla funkcji VR lub AR, takich jak zewnętrzne zestawy słuchawkowe.
Wymagania oprogramowania
1. System operacyjny: Upewnij się, że uruchamiasz macOS Big Sur 11 lub nowsze, ponieważ te wersje obsługują procesory graficzne możliwe do metalowego wymagane dla OpenXR. Chip M4 jest kompatybilny z najnowszymi wersjami MacOS.
2. Jedność lub inne silniki: Jeśli opracowujesz aplikacje OpenXR za pomocą Unity, upewnij się, że masz najnowszą wersję Unity, która obsługuje OpenXR. Jedność wymaga grafiki GPU z metalu na macOS, które obsługuje układ M4.
3. Czas wykonywania OpenXR: Może być konieczne zainstalowanie środowiska wykonawczego OpenXR kompatybilnego z macOS. Chociaż istnieją opcje open source, takie jak Monado, obsługa macOS może być ograniczona i może być konieczne poleganie na zastrzeżonych rozwiązaniach lub obejściach.
Dodatkowe rozważania
- Sprzęt zewnętrzny: Aby uzyskać pełną funkcjonalność OpenXR, szczególnie w aplikacjach VR lub AR, możesz potrzebować urządzeń zewnętrznych, takich jak słuchawki VR. Upewnij się, że te urządzenia są kompatybilne z Twoim MacBook Pro i wybranym środowiskiem wykonawczym OpenXR.
- Środowisko programistyczne: Jeśli opracowujesz aplikacje OpenXR, upewnij się, że środowisko programistyczne jest prawidłowo skonfigurowane. Obejmuje to instalowanie niezbędnych SDK i narzędzi, takich jak Xcode for MacOS.
Podsumowując, podczas gdy MacBook Pro M4 stanowi solidne podstawy do rozwoju i użytkowania OpenXR, może wymagać dodatkowych konfiguracji sprzętu lub oprogramowania, aby w pełni wykorzystać możliwości OpenXR, szczególnie w przypadku wysokiej klasy VR lub AR.
Cytaty:[1] https://docs.unity3d.com/6000.0/documentation/manual/system-requirements.html
[2] https://support.apple.com/en-us/121552
[3] https://support.apple.com/en-us/121553
[4] https://www.reddit.com/r/oculus/comments/jrw55f/your_computer_doesnt_meet_the_updated_minimum/
[5] https://www.apple.com/macbook-pro/specs/
[6] https://www.reddit.com/r/rhino/comments/1imq7ty/macbook_m4_for_rhino/
[7] https://community.khronos.org/t/current-recommendations-on-developing-hardware-for-openxr/108201
[8] https://support.apple.com/en-us/121554